Output daff804aa09367e2e18e2e269a2ea172f7d52c84705fa5f57c914bdccdc4cec5:3

value
906667
script pubkey
OP_0 OP_PUSHBYTES_20 e4cfe99edcaa72469c61eacbb05e6d38b79dc1be
address
bc1qun87n8ku4feyd8rpat9mqhnd8zmemsd73u4g8s
transaction
daff804aa09367e2e18e2e269a2ea172f7d52c84705fa5f57c914bdccdc4cec5
confirmations
265279
spent
true